Bricknell Brewery

Microbrewery in Hull, East Yorkshire, England 🏴󠁧󠁢󠁥󠁮󠁧󠁿

Established in 2015

Contact
Bricknell Avenue, Hull, HU5 4ET, England
Description
Bricknell Brewery is a very small-scale micro in Hull, designing and brewing hand-crafted bottle-conditioned beers.
